- Riley SimonDec 25, 2021 · 4 years agoOne of the most important security measures to protect digital currencies from hacking is to use a hardware wallet. Hardware wallets are physical devices that store your private keys offline, making it extremely difficult for hackers to gain access to them. They provide an extra layer of security by keeping your keys away from internet-connected devices that are vulnerable to hacking.
- Umar HayatAug 01, 2022 · 4 years agoAnother security measure is to enable two-factor authentication (2FA) for your digital currency accounts. 2FA adds an extra layer of protection by requiring users to provide a second form of verification, such as a code sent to their mobile device, in addition to their password. This helps prevent unauthorized access even if your password is compromised.

- Ajit DeshmukhOct 28, 2021 · 5 years agoIn addition to hardware wallets and 2FA, it's crucial to keep your software and devices up to date with the latest security patches. Hackers often exploit vulnerabilities in outdated software to gain unauthorized access. Regularly updating your operating system, wallets, and other software can help protect against these attacks.
- Antitheft backpackJun 16, 2020 · 6 years agoUsing strong and unique passwords for your digital currency accounts is another important security measure. Avoid using common passwords or reusing passwords across multiple accounts. Consider using a password manager to generate and store complex passwords securely.
- Pankaj ChouhanDec 07, 2025 · 5 months agoIt's also essential to be cautious of phishing attempts. Hackers may try to trick you into revealing your private keys or login credentials through fake websites or emails. Always double-check the URL of the website you're visiting and be wary of unsolicited emails asking for sensitive information.
- ManonFeb 21, 2021 · 5 years agoLastly, consider diversifying your digital currency holdings across multiple wallets and exchanges. This reduces the risk of losing all your funds if one wallet or exchange is compromised. However, make sure to choose reputable wallets and exchanges with strong security measures in place.
